Energy efficiency rating

There are many different factors to consider when choosing energy efficiency windows for your home. Some of the most important are style, material, and size. The type of frame is equally important.

uPVC is a good option for frames. Not only is it tough and long-lasting, but it's also efficient in blocking the transfer of heat. It does not transfer heat from the inside to the outside.

Another aspect to consider is the manufacturing process. The NFRC provides a voluntary program that is able to verify skylights, doors and windows. It does this with computer-generated simulations.

Other aspects to consider include the type of glass you choose to use and the design of your window. In addition the use of an edge warmer can assist in increasing the efficiency of your windows.

Besides the label, another method to evaluate the energy efficiency of different windows is to look at the label of the National Fenestration Rating Council (NFRC). These labels are similar to the ones on appliances. These labels allow you to evaluate the energy efficiency and various windows.

The BFRC uses a scale of A+ to E. The top-performing windows are classified as A. The windows rated E aren't as efficient in terms of energy efficiency.

Five categories are used to calculate energy efficiency ratings. Each category is a measure of different aspects of the window's energy efficiency. To be eligible for a label the window must be in compliance with at least the minimum standards required by the NFRC.

High efficiency windows can assist you in saving money on your energy bills. It can also increase the comfort of your home by keeping it warm in the winter and cool in summer.

Durability

You need to choose a durable material if you are planning to install a window in your home. There are many kinds of windows on the market. Prices vary based on the type, size and style. But one of the most popular windows' materials is uPVC. This long-lasting and low-maintenance material is a popular choice among installers and homeowners.

The durability of a window is vital, since it lets you control your house's temperature more consistently. It prevents moisture and condensation damage to the structure. UPVC has been proven to withstand extreme weather conditions. In fact, it can be used in structures near the ocean.

UPVC is a long-lasting, non-corrosive, and non-conductive material. It is ideal for windows that must stand up to cold, heat, and water. Contrary to timber, UPVC won't rot or corrode. Furthermore, uPVC is incredibly easy to clean. A few minutes of wiping it with a cloth will keep it looking good.

Low maintenance

It is crucial to have windows in your home that are energy efficient and low maintenance. You can select uPVC as your window frames. This material is extremely durable and gives numerous options.

UPVC is an insulating material, so your home will be cool in summer and warm in the winter. The material is also recyclable and environmentally friendly.

Upvc windows online is simple to set up and requires minimal maintenance. Your uPVC windows will last many years when they are kept well-maintained and clean.

For starters, you can clean your UPVC windows using simple solutions of soapy water and warm water. You can also use mild liquid detergent to wash away any stains. Applying this solution to your window frame at least once every week is enough.

It is crucial to use the correct techniques when opening and closing windows. Make sure your locks are secured and don't use force to open them. You can clean your UPVC hinges with a silicone spray.

Colours available

Coloured UPVC windows are a great option to give your home an entirely new look and boost its value. There are a myriad of colors, including black, cream, and wood effect. These colours can all enhance the aesthetic of your property, and can be matched with other elements to make the most of your space.

There are a few factors you should take into consideration when choosing the right uPVC window color. First, you'll need to determine the style of your home and the surrounding area. It is also important to consider brickwork and other properties on the street.

White is the standard colour for uPVC windows. But, you can paint your uPVC frames to add colour. Paints are available in a variety of shades and can be applied with the help of a roller or sprayer. It is recommended to choose products that are water-based and waterproof.

Coloured UPVC can also be an excellent option to improve the look of a period property. Green and brown are two colors that are popular. Both are perfect for light brick and stone homes. You can also select a darker shade like jet black.
